I just went through lodash doc, and perhaps you could try sortBy

Try it: http://jsfiddle.net/3Wza8/

var myObjects = [
    { id: '1', username: 'bill.jones', active: true, createdon: new Date('03/29/2014') },
    { id: '2', username: 'woohoo', active: true, createdon: new Date('03/28/2014') },
    { id: '3', username: 'someuser', active: true, createdon: new Date('03/30/2014') }
];

myObjects = _.sortBy(myObjects, 'createdon');

_.forEach(myObjects, function (result) {
    console.log(result);
});

EDIT: as Cookie Monster pointed out, it's important that your createdon field is a Date, and not a string.

The problem is that sort expects a function which returns -1, 0 or 1. Your function only returns 0 and 1.

This slight change should fix it:

myObjects.sort(function (a, b) {
  var date1 = new Date(a['createdon']);
  var date2 = new Date(b['createdon']);
  return date1 - date2;
});
